New York Cosmos 2014 football season
The 2014 New York Cosmos season will be the new Cosmos ' second season of existence, playing in the new North American Soccer League . Including the previous franchise , this is the sixteenth season of a club entitled New York Cosmos playing professional soccer in the New York metropolitan area .
The season will follow the Spring / Fall format adopted by the NASL in 2013 with the Spring season starting on April 12 and lasting for 9 games until June 8, while the Fall season will begin the night before the 2014 World Cup Final on July 12 and will last 18 games until November 1. The winner of the Spring championship will again host the 2014 Soccer Bowl .[1]
On April 26, 2014 the New York Cosmos suffered their first Regular Season defeat at Hofstra's Shuart Stadium in their history (Four Seasons; 1972 , 1973 , 2013 and 2014 ). They lost 1 – 0 to the San Antonio Scorpions, who scored 15 minutes into the game.[2]

NASL Spring Season [ ]
Main article: 2014 North American Soccer League season § Spring season
The Spring season will last for 9 games beginning on April 12 and ending on June 8. The schedule will feature a single round robin format with each team playing every other team in the league a single time.[8] Half the teams will host 5 home games and play 4 road games whereas the other half of the teams will play 4 home games and 5 road games. The Cosmos will play 5 of their games at home.[9] The winner of the Spring season will earn the right to host the Soccer Bowl 2014 Championship game.

NASL Fall Season [ ]
Main article: 2014 North American Soccer League season § Fall season
The Fall season will last for 18 games beginning on July 12 and ending on November 1. The schedule will feature a double round robin format with each team playing every other team in the league twice, one at home and one on the road.[10] The winner of the Fall season will play the winner of the Spring season in the Soccer Bowl 2014 Championship game except if the Spring and Fall Champions are the same team in which case the team with the best overall Spring and Fall record behind that team will be their opponent.

U.S. Open Cup [ ]
Main article: 2014 Lamar Hunt U.S. Open Cup
The Cosmos will compete in the 2014 edition of the Open Cup entering in the Third Round of the tournament. The club has said should they host the Third Round match they will play it at Belson Stadium if they are selected as a host for that round due to Shuart Stadium not being available.[11]
